Output cdf582680fa0be83db10101ab5970c9ba02488a599c3dbd3e874a6cf72753cb4:6

value
1501076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8506a3fa2f552d5f8d7e60576513fa08e72eea7 OP_EQUAL
address
3H2yn75ytqawJBKYPiGHLJzSkkyG2jq2EN
transaction
cdf582680fa0be83db10101ab5970c9ba02488a599c3dbd3e874a6cf72753cb4
confirmations
217078
spent
true